    • @PanTheOrganizer
      @PanTheOrganizer  11 місяців тому +1

      This is totally not true. Unless you had some crappy PPF installed. Heck quality PPF manufacturers like XPEL even have their own line of ceramic coatings to be applied on top of the PPF.
      The ceramic coating will prevent the PPF from yellowing, as it helps to block UV rays, and also will provide your PPF with more slickness, and also provide self-cleaning properties making the car easier to wash, and provide chemical resistance, and awesome hydrophobic properties. Depending on which coating you apply, some can increase the gloss too, but the PPF specific coatings not as much as the paint coatings.

    Hi Pan, great video as always. Do we need to wait for PPF to fully cure before applying any coating on top? How long should i wait after getting my PPF installed?

    • @PanTheOrganizer
      @PanTheOrganizer  2 роки тому +1

      After PPF has been installed, it can take a few days to fully cure and settle. It's recommended to not wash the car for 7 days after the PPF is installed, and also avoid touching or pressing areas on the film for at least a week. You may notice some bubbling after installation that will smooth out once the film has completed dried and settled.

      With PPF, you want to be very careful with what you apply on it for protection. While it is technically possible to wax paint protection film, it is not a recommended practice as it may have a detrimental effect on the film’s performance. Waxing paint protection film can cause discoloration and cloudiness over time. With the advancement of coatings and paint protection technology, the use of traditional carnauba sealants have become less common as these waxes and sealants tend to degrade more quickly compared to ceramic coatings. Additionally, wax can build-up on the edges of the film, resulting in a visible white line.
      If you insist on applying a wax on your PPF, make sure that the wax you will be using does not contain any petroleum-based products, and that it doesn't contain Kerosene or Naphtha in over 5% concentration. Also avoid waxes that come with dyes.
      Also, check with your PPF installer what protection he recommends, as some PPF brands will void your warranty if you don't use their specific PPF coating.
      As not all PPF is made the same, again, check with the shop that installed your PPF for the appropriate care. If they are a professional shop that cares, they should have given you clear instructions when they delivered the final result to you.

    Is it too much to use Bilt Hamber Auto Foam every 2 weeks during my maintenance wash? Car is ceramic coated and will be PPF for “full front” in the next month. Is BH too harsh for the coatings to withstand over 1-2 years?

    • @PanTheOrganizer
      @PanTheOrganizer  8 місяців тому +1

      Yeah I wouldn't recommend using such a high alkaline snow foam for regular washes. It's not necessary. If you want to use it that often, at least make sure to not use it at 4-5% PIR. You should use maximum 2% PIR. For regular washes, pH neutral is all you really need. The alkaline snow foams are more for deeper cleanings to remove accumulated grime and road film every other month or every change of season. Don't forget those are strong and can potentially weaken or strip off protections like waxes or sealants.
      For coatings, assuming you have a quality coating with good resistance to chemicals (pH 2-13) it's fine to use it every now and then, but again, I wouldn't do that for each wash. You will eventually weaken the coating.
